NATIONAL DAIRY SHOW.
The pleasures oi ! a cosy home tare not. complete without tlioao tooihsmne delicacies which are the handi- , cm aft of a clever cook. The home cookery seotlion «t the : National Dairy Show specially prtxvkHciS classes for tho niaiiv who aro skilful in making bread, scones, toffee, plain and fancy cakes and the .rewards offered aro quite substantial for each class, with a handsome, iinost points prize of £2 2s. Quito out of tlio common are tho easy condu-i tions for showing bottled fruits ami preserves, .the whole section is mado up of one and up to three bottles in different classes with very accoiptahlo prizes of ten shillings for first prize and five shillings for second prize. A points prize of £1 Is goes to the winner in this seotion. Tho homo doiparfcmenit at the- motional Dairy Show is alw«V3 a popular one. * The judge- this year is Mr J. GotTbor, of Wellington.
